Concrete foundation repair services focus on identifying and addressing issues that compromise the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ically involve inspecting the existing foundation to determine the root causes of problems such as cracks, settling, or shifting. Repair methods may include injecting epoxy or polyurethane to fill cracks, underpinning to strengthen the foundation, or installing piers and supports to stabilize the structure. The goal is to restore the foundation’s strength and prevent further damage that could impact the safety and functionality of the property.
Foundation problems can lead to serious structural concerns if left unaddressed. Common issues include uneven settling, which causes floors to become uneven or sagging, and large cracks that may indicate shifting or movement. These issues can result in doors and windows sticking, uneven flooring, or more severe structural damage over time. Repair services help mitigate these problems by stabilizing the foundation, preventing further movement, and safeguarding the overall stability of the building.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around window frames or exterior walls.
How long does concrete foundation repair typically take? The duration depends on the extent of the damage, but repairs can range from a few days to several weeks, depending on the project scope.
Are foundation repairs necessary for minor cracks? Minor cracks may not require immediate repair, but it's advisable to have a professional assess them to determine if they indicate underlying issues.
What types of foundation repair methods are available? Common methods include underpinning, slabjacking, piering, and crack injection, selected based on the specific foundation condition.
